1. Proposed Bill(s)

① Partial Amendment to the Framework Act on Micro Enterprises

This Amendment grants micro-enterprise organizations the right to request negotiations on changes to transaction terms and requires counterparties receiving such requests to negotiate in good faith. 

② Partial Amendment to the Financial Investment Services and Capital Markets Act 

This Amendment requires listed companies to make ESG disclosures, mandates the inclusion of sustainability-related matters prescribed by Presidential Decree in business reports, and establishes the reporting cycle for such disclosures. 

2. Pending Bill(s)

③ Partial Amendment to the Distribution Industry Development Act 

This Amendment allows superstores and quasi-superstores to provide online delivery services regardless of the existing mandatory closure and operating-hour restrictions.  

3. Promulgated Bill(s)

④ Enforcement Decree of the Framework Act on the Construction Industry 

This Bill significantly expands the reward program for reporting unfair practices, such as illegal subcontracting, and raises the level of administrative sanctions for illegal subcontracting to the maximum limit permitted by law. 
 
4. Bill(s) Undergoing Pre-Announcement of Legislation/Administration

⑤ Partial Amendment to the Enforcement Decree of the Electronic Financial Transactions Act 

This Amendment requires payment gateway (PG) companies to gradually place all settlement funds temporarily held for seller settlements or consumer refunds under external management, and raises capital requirements in accordance with their transaction volume.
